== Function ==
 +
[https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/KAB1_OLDAF KAB1_OLDAF] Probably participates in a plant defense mechanism. Has antibiotic activity. Has a diuretic effect. Has a uterotonic effect in humans. Active against the Gram-positive S.aureus with a minimum inhibition concentration of approximately 0.2 microM. Relatively ineffective against Gram-negative bacteria such as E.coli and P.aeruginosa. Inhibitory effect on the growth and development of larvae from H.punctigera. The unmodified form has hemolytic activity, the oxidized form lacks hemolytic activity. If the protein is linearized, hemolytic activity is lost.<ref>PMID:17534989</ref> <ref>PMID:12779323</ref>
